“The Radiant was beautiful. Not handsome, but beautiful. Perfection had rendered his features almost androgynous.

He turned towards them, his eyes burning like miniature suns. He leaned forward, setting his boots on the deck. He wore what had once been a suit of Crusade-pattern power armour. Shaggy white fur was wrapped about his greaves and the vambraces of his gauntlets. His chest-plate had been decorated with a grotesque mural depicting Fulgrim’s moment of apotheosis. One of his shoulder-plates had become fused and twisted into the shape of a leering feminine face. The face whispered softly as the Radiant rose to his feet.

A daemon slid past him, tittering. He took the claw it proffered and they spun in a brief, courtly dance. The daemon clicked its fangs in disappointment as he brought its claw to his lips for a kiss of polite dismissal.”

- Fabius Bile: Primogenitor, Josh Reynolds

Lord of Excess was a big letdown for me. But it made me realize one very surprising thing: McNeill isn't such a bad EC-author! There are far worse ones out there!

At least Graham had two shining moments of brilliance in Crimson King (immediately dropped the ball afterwards, but, hey, babysteps!).

So, let me forget about McCormick. He gave me hope with a really good short story and a good first half of a novel. But now, with this second half of the novel riddled with logical inconsistencies, holes in the story big enough to drive a landraider through without scratching the paint and the endless same-same of "betrayal-idiocy-depravity", I need him to walk away from anything EC as briskly as possible. Let my poor guys bask in the fading glory of Reynolds and the few things Kyme, Wraight and St.Martin wrote. Maybe someday some author will come along to carry Josh's torch further! But not today.
